NGC 7161
Permalink  
 


NGC 7161 is a magnitude +6.1(?) double star or asterism located 215 million light-years away in the constellation Pegasus. 

The double star was discovered by German-Danish astronomer Heinrich Louis d'Arrest using a 27.94 cm (11 inch) f/17.5 Merz-Refractor at the Copenhagen Observatory on the 13th September 1862.

Right Ascension 21h 56m 57.9s, Declination +02° 55' 00"
